Live Content Imaging: Multiplexed, Quantitative, Kinetic Assays Enabled by CellPlayer Reagents and IncuCyte ZOOM
18 Feb 2015Here is shown a novel suite of tools – reader technology, cellular reagents, assay protocols, and software modules – that together enable true live content imaging assays. One of the building blocks of these assays is the IncuCyte ZOOM live cell imaging device. This study shows the configuration of micro-titre plate-based kinetic assays for apoptosis, cell proliferation, cytotoxicity, angiogenesis, cell migration, cell invasion and neurite outgrowth.

Cell-Based AssaysCell-based assays are used to monitor the presence, quantity and activities of a desired cellular analyte including drug molecules or biomarkers. This can reveal information on cell health (apoptosis, cytotoxicity, viability and proliferation assays), cell metabolism, cell migration and cell signaling mechanisms.
